Output 308ff0f366baa89aff3d7fca19a8613d6bd331cba7a533300a07f869cda03968:1

value
598120
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c3d7850cf5dfb8f719bec306d6b62fbd6a15da0 OP_EQUAL
address
3Qgjqtpjx4KxmvtAiXKRUvjGY5pbsrb9sr
transaction
308ff0f366baa89aff3d7fca19a8613d6bd331cba7a533300a07f869cda03968
spent
true